Description:
Come run this challenging but epically rewarding point-to-point half marathon with some seriously stunning views!
The course runs along the Eastern border of Glacier National Park. You'll climb for the first 5 miles and then it's all downhill from there. Along the way, you'll be rewarded with incredible views of Glacier National Park and the prairies at its base as you climb Looking Glass Hill. You'll gaze at Two Medicine Lake during miles 5-8 and you'll finish on the front lawn of the beautiful and historic Glacier Park Lodge.
